I formerly had a Phillips Respironics machine and used Sleepyhead to look at the data on the data card. Worked great.

Now I have a new Resmed Autosense 10 Autoset. I can look at the data on the myair website, but there's not much info there.

So how do I get the detailed data from my new Resmed Autosense 10?

I formerly had a Phillips Respironics machine and used Sleepyhead to look at the data on the data card. Worked great.

Now I have a new Resmed Autosense 10 Autoset. I can look at the data on the myair website, but there's not much info there.

So how do I get the detailed data from my new Resmed Autosense 10?
SD card, just like your respironics machine. It's behind a cover on the end, above the filter.

One thing to keep in mind, the Phillips machine will keep the detailed data for a few days until you put a card back in, if you ever take it out and forget to put it back.
The Resmed machine will just write a "summary" to the SD card without any details.
